blance/control valves
does it matter where you put these i have seen them desinged both on the supply and return. Also seen the blance on the return and control valve on the supply. is there a reason or just the engineers prefence ?????0 -
It does not matter. The pressure drop across a hydronic balance valve or a control valve is the same, regardless of whether it is installed upstream or downstream of the terminal device.
Traditionally, most designs show balance and or control valve at the outlet side of terminal equipment. From what I have gleaned after 20 years of wondering why this is traditionally done, it is because the control/balance valve sees cooler fluid temperatures in a heating application... which allows the device to withstand higher system static pressures (important in a few special applications). In a chilled water application, the valves experience warmer fluid temperatures, thus less "sweating".

balance on return
my understanding is that having balancing valves on the return keeps the pressure up in the circuit and this in turn helps keep air in solution.
